.divLink{
cursor: hand;
}

#mo{
visibility: hidden;
opacity:0.0;
filter:alpha(opacity=0); 
}
.arrow {
width: 13px;
height: 387px;
border: none;
}

.popUpContainer {
position: absolute;
left:167px;
top:80px;
width: 585px;
background-image: url(/images/popUpArrow.gif);
background-repeat: no-repeat;
background-position: left;
background-attachment:fixed;
background-position: 10px 300px;
}

.popUp {
width: 516px;
border: 7px solid #999999;
background: none;
}

.popUpHeader {
width: auto;
height: 31px;
background: #eee url(/images/overlayChrome.jpg) 0 100% no-repeat;
border: none;
padding: 10px;
vertical-align: top;
}

.popUpHeaderText {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
color: #333;
vertical-align: top;
border: none;
}

.refineHed {
font-family: Arial, Helvetica, sans-serif;
font-size: 17px;
font-weight: normal;
color: #7B2B83;
}

.popUpContent {
height: 278px;
overflow: auto;
overflow-x: hidden;
background-color: #FFF;
border-top: 1px solid #CCC;
border-bottom: 1px solid #CCC;
border-left: hidden;
border-right: hidden;
padding: 10px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
color: #333;
}

.popUpContent table {
width: 100%;
}

.popUpContent td.column {
width: 50%;
vertical-align: top;
border: none;
}

.popUpContent span.count {
color: #666;
margin-left: 3px;
}

.itemRow {
align: left;
margin: 4px 0px;
}

.chkbx {
vertical-align: middle;
}

.closeWindow {
background: none;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size: 9px;
line-height: normal;
color: #333;
display: inline;
float: right;
border: none;
}

.closeWindow img {
vertical-align: text-bottom;
border: none;
background: none;
margin-left: 3px;
}

.item {
margin: 2px;
}

.popUpFooter {
width: auto;
height: 49px;
background-color: #EEE;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
color: #333;
vertical-align: bottom;
}

.footerContainer {
width: auto;
height: 49px;
float: right;
position: relative;
border: none;
}

.footerLinks {
width: auto;
height: 29px;
float: right;
color: #333;
margin: 10px 20px;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ight: normal;
line-height: normal;
border: none;
}


/*
.orangeButton {
width: auto;
height: 29px;
dispaly: inline;
float: right;
font-family: Arial, Helvetica, sans-serif;
font-size: 14px;
font-weight: bold;
line-height: 200%;
color: #FFF;
margin: 10px;
border: none;
}

.orangeButton div a {
color: #FFF;
text-decoration: none;
}

.orangeButton div a:hover {
color: #FFF;
text-decoration: none;
}

.orangeButton div.L {
width: 10px;
height: 29px;
dispaly:inline;
float:right;
background: url(/images/orangeButLeft.gif) no-repeat;
color: #DF4600;
}

.orangeButton div.M {
width: auto;
height: 29px;
dispaly:inline;
float:right;
background: url(/images/orangeButMid.gif) repeat-x;
vertical-align: middle;
color: #FFF;
}

.orangeButton div.R {
width: 10px;
height: 29px;
dispaly:inline;
float:right;
background: url(/images/orangeButRight.gif) no-repeat;
color: #DF4600;
}
*/
.disclaimer {
clear:both;
}

.moError{
font-weight: bold;
color: #ff0000;
}

#chooseCityBtn{
display: none;
}
p.breadcrumb{
padding:0px;
}

.vehicleSellingPoints{
clear: both;
float: left;
margin: 5px 0px 5px 0px;
}

.notesLabel{
font-weight: bold;
}

.enhancedRow td{
background: none !important;
}

.dealerLinks{
clear: both;
float: left;
width: 100% !important;
}

.enhancedRow td{
padding: 0px !important;
}

.selAllLabel{
font-weight: bold;
}


.closeLink{
float: right;}

.inlfIframe{
width: 1px;
height: 1px;
visibility: hidden;
}

.inlfTD{
 background-color: #F4F4F4 !important;
 }


/* for modal button that links to VDP */
div.col1, div.col2, div.col3, div.col4, div.col5, div.col6, div.col7, div.col8, div.col9, div.col10, div.col11, div.col12, div.col13, div.col14, div.col15, div.col16, div.col17, div.col18, div.col19, div.col20, div.col21, div.col22, div.col23, div.col24, div.col25, div.col26, div.col27, div.col28, div.col29, div.col30, div.col31, div.col32, div.col33, div.col34, div.col35, div.col36, div.col37, div.col38, div.col39, div.col40, div.col41, div.col42, div.col43, div.col44, div.col45, div.col46, div.col47, div.col48, div.col49, div.col50, div.col51, div.col52, div.col53, div.col54, div.col55, div.col56, div.col57, div.col58, div.col59, div.col60, div.col61 {
    float: left;
    margin-left: 16px;
}

div.col1:first-child, div.col2:first-child, div.col3:first-child, div.col4:first-child, div.col5:first-child, div.col6:first-child, div.col7:first-child, div.col8:first-child, div.col9:first-child, div.col10:first-child, div.col11:first-child, div.col12:first-child, div.col13:first-child, div.col14:first-child, div.col15:first-child, div.col16:first-child, div.col17:first-child, div.col18:first-child, div.col19:first-child, div.col20:first-child, div.col21:first-child, div.col22:first-child, div.col23:first-child, div.col24:first-child, div.col25:first-child, div.col26:first-child, div.col27:first-child, div.col28:first-child, div.col29:first-child, div.col30:first-child, div.col31:first-child, div.col32:first-child, div.col33:first-child, div.col34:first-child, div.col35:first-child, div.col36:first-child, div.col37:first-child, div.col38:first-child, div.col39:first-child, div.col40:first-child, div.col41:first-child, div.col42:first-child, div.col43:first-child, div.col44:first-child, div.col45:first-child, div.col46:first-child, div.col47:first-child, div.col48:first-child, div.col49:first-child, div.col50:first-child, div.col51:first-child, div.col52:first-child, div.col53:first-child, div.col54:first-child, div.col55:first-child, div.col56:first-child, div.col57:first-child, div.col58:first-child, div.col59:first-child, div.col60:first-child, div.col61:first-child {
    margin-left: 0;
}

div.col8 {
    width: 128px;
}

div.col27 {
    width: 432px;
}

div.row-end {
    clear: both;
    font: 1px/1px sans-serif;
    height: 1px;
    overflow: hidden;
}

div.col8 a.button {
	font-family: arial, helvetica, sans-serif;
	padding: 6px 10px 7px 10px;
	color: white;
	font-weight: bold;
	font-size: 14px;
	border: 1px solid #93A533;
	cursor: pointer;
	border-radius: 5px;
	margin: 5px 5px 0 0;
	display: inline-block;
	text-decoration: none;
	background: #a6bb35;
	background: -moz-linear-gradient(top, #a6bb35 0%, #94a431 100%);
	background: -webkit-gradient(linear, left top, left bottom, color-stop(0%,#a6bb35), color-stop(100%,#94a431));
	background: -webkit-linear-gradient(top, #a6bb35 0%,#94a431 100%);
	background: -o-linear-gradient(top, #a6bb35 0%,#94a431 100%);
	background: -ms-linear-gradient(top, #a6bb35 0%,#94a431 100%);
	background: linear-gradient(to bottom, #a6bb35 0%,#94a431 100%);
	height: 16px;
}

